The Hereford: Breed Of Choice point of interest in Texas is a must-visit for those interested in learning about the history and significance of the Hereford breed in the state's cattle industry. The Hereford is known for its hardiness, adaptability, and high-quality meat, making it the breed of choice for many cattle ranchers.
Visitors to the point of interest can expect to see a variety of exhibits and displays showcasing the history of the Hereford breed in Texas and its impact on the state's economy. They can learn about the breed's unique characteristics, including its distinctive red and white coloring and its ability to thrive in a range of environments.
